Meaning of Coward
A person who lacks the courage to face dangerous or difficult situations.
In simple words: A person who is afraid to face danger or difficulty.
Coward in a sentence
- He is a coward who avoids any confrontation.
- They called him a coward for running away from the fight.
- Being a coward isn't something to be proud of.
- She felt like a coward for not standing up for her friend.
- The coward refused to join the brave soldiers in battle.

Collocations with Coward
- label someone a coward
- act like a coward
- coward in the face of danger
- cowardly behavior
- coward's way out
Opposites of Coward
- brave
- courageous
- fearless
Common mistakes with Coward
- Confusing with 'courageous', which means brave.
- 'Coward' is seldom used in a complimentary way.
